Bi-directional inverters are becoming a game-changer in modern energy solutions, especially within Power Conversion Systems (PCS). Whether in residential solar setups or large-scale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S), bi-directional inverters ensure seamless power flow in both. . Unlike PV inverters that only convert Direct Current (DC) to Alternating Current (AC), bi-directional inverters can perform this conversion and also efficiently convert AC back to DC. Structural energy storage devices (SESDs), designed to simultaneously store electrical energy and withstand mechanical loads, offer great potential to reduce the overall system weight in applications such as automotive, aircraft, spacecraft, marine and sports equipment. Bromine-based redox flow batteries (Br-FBs) have emerged as a technology for large-scale energy storage, offering notable advantages such as high energy density, a broad electrochemical potential window, cost-effectiveness, and extended cycle life.
